D. Tax Base Differences Between the Excise and Sales Tax<br />
Our str<strong>at</strong>egy for measuring <strong>at</strong>tentiveness has been to compare consumer responsiveness to excise and<br />
sales tax r<strong>at</strong>es. When demand for cigarettes depends only on the price of cigarettes and income, any<br />
gap between how consumers respond to the sales tax and how they respond to the excise tax implies<br />
a departure from the neoclassical model (as explained in Section II.B). In reality, the price of goods<br />
other than cigarettes may enter the cigarette demand function as well; if some of those other goods are<br />
also covered by the sales tax, the effect of a sales tax increase on cigarette demand will differ from the<br />
effect of an excise tax increase. This observ<strong>at</strong>ion complic<strong>at</strong>es our analysis because income differences in<br />
the <strong>at</strong>tention gap may be due to differences in the excise and sales tax bases, r<strong>at</strong>her than differences in<br />
<strong>at</strong>tentiveness.<br />
To clarify the n<strong>at</strong>ure of the problem, it will be helpful to discuss this tax-base effect in some detail.<br />
Under the neoclassical model, a tax can affect cigarette demand in two ways: by raising the price of<br />
cigarettes (a direct effect), and by raising the price of other goods (an indirect effect). Because the<br />
excise tax applies only to cigarettes, it gener<strong>at</strong>es only a direct effect. In contrast, the sales tax applies<br />
to many goods, 26 and consequently, it gener<strong>at</strong>es both a direct effect and an indirect effect on cigarette<br />
consumption. As a result, income differences in the <strong>at</strong>tention gap could reflect both income differences<br />
in <strong>at</strong>tentiveness as well as income differences in the n<strong>at</strong>ure of the sales tax’s indirect effect. In particular,<br />
if the indirect effect of the sales tax on cigarette demand were more neg<strong>at</strong>ive for low-income consumers<br />
than for high-income ones, it could be th<strong>at</strong> a tax base effect r<strong>at</strong>her than changing <strong>at</strong>tentiveness is driving<br />
our results. Th<strong>at</strong> is, low-income consumers’ gre<strong>at</strong>er responsiveness to the sales tax could stem from<br />
income differences in how consumers adjust cigarette demand in response to price changes on other<br />
sales-taxed good.<br />
